Corticosteroid that binds to glucocorticoid receptors, modulating gene expression to produce anti-inflammatory and immunosuppressive effects; suppresses migration of polymorphonuclear leukocytes, reverses increased capillary permeability, and reduces cytokine production.
Dexamethasone is a long-acting glucocorticoid receptor agonist, binding to glucocorticoid response elements to modulate gene transcription, resulting in anti-inflammatory, immunosuppressive, anti-allergic, and anti-shock effects.
Dexamethasone acetate (DECADRON-LA) 8-16 mg intramuscularly every 1-3 weeks; adjust based on response and tolerance.
Oral: 0.75–9 mg/day divided every 6–12 hours; IV/IM: 0.5–9 mg/day divided every 6–12 hours.

Terminal elimination half-life is approximately 3-4 hours for dexamethasone, but due to the acetate ester in Decadron-LA, absorption is prolonged, leading to an extended duration of action. The apparent half-life after intramuscular administration is about 3-4 days (72-96 hours) due to slow release from the injection site.
Terminal elimination half-life: 2-3 hours (oral); clinical effects persist longer due to glucocorticoid receptor-mediated genomic actions
Renal (<5% unchanged), hepatic metabolism with inactive metabolites excreted renally and fecally; urine and bile are minor routes. Exact % not specified for Decadron-LA (dexamethasone acetate), but dexamethasone is predominantly metabolized and metabolites are excreted renally (~80% of dose) and fecally (~20%).
Renal excretion of metabolites (<5% unchanged drug); minor biliary/fecal elimination (<1%)
